Job summary

The inventory manager will coordinate all warehouse activities across all location including the central warehouse.

Key Responsibilities-

  • Develop, document and implement best practice inventory control and management control and processes.
  • Ensure warehouse layout is optimally utilized by constantly reviewing layout, space utilization and materials
  • Liase with procurement and inbound logistics to ensure effective planning of stock activities and adequate documentation
  • Develop and implement policies to ensure stock items are properly stored in the warehouse to prevent damage and loss
  • Devise ways to optimise inventory control procedures
  • Ensure adequate stock accounting records are maintained- receipts and issuance
  • Ensure adequate stock levels are maintained at all times in line with sales
  • Authorise all stock good receipt and dispatch from central warehouse and equipment
  • Analyse data to anticipate future needs
  • Ensure the rule of First-in-first-out is complied with across all warehouse and our stores
  • Oversee warehouse staff and conduct performance appraisal on a timely basis
  • Continuously review warehouse activities and identify and implement initiation
  • Ensure regular stock count exercise are performed and all discrepancies are resolved in a timely manner
  • Investigate in conjunction with internal audit damage/obsolete or missing stock items
  • Get approval from management/financial controller on stock adjustments
  • Coordinate and oversee the records/order cycle of all warehouse to eliminate stock out
